Stress Washing Wood Surfaces
When stress cleaning wood surface areas, it's critical to select the ideal devices and strategy to avoid damage. Beginning by selecting a stress washing machine with flexible settings. A lower pressure, generally between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is optimal for wood. This aids avoid gouging or removing the timber fibers.
Prior to you begin, ensure to clear the location of furnishings, plants, and various other challenges. It's vital to check a tiny, inconspicuous section initially to ensure your strategy and pressure settings will not hurt the surface area.
Utilize a follower nozzle attachment for an even distribution of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and a minimum of 12 inches away from the timber to reduce the risk of damage.
As you clean, relocate long, sweeping motions along the grain of the timber. This strategy helps lift dust and particles efficiently without leaving touches.
After washing, rinse the surface thoroughly to eliminate any type of staying cleansing solution. Allow the wood to completely dry completely prior to using any sealer or stain. Following these steps will ensure your timber surface areas remain in excellent condition while looking fresh and clean.
Methods for Cleansing Concrete
Concrete surface areas can accumulate dust, grime, and spots with time, making reliable cleansing techniques vital. To begin, you'll want to utilize a pressure washing machine with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This level of pressure effectively eliminates stubborn spots without harming the surface area.
Before you start,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of cleaning agent and water. Allow it to stay for regarding 10-15 minutes; this aids break down tough spots.

When you begin stress washing, work in areas. Keep the nozzle concerning 12 inches from the surface and preserve a stable, sweeping activity. This strategy guarantees you do not miss any type of spots or use excessive pressure in one location.
For especially stubborn spots, you might need to duplicate the procedure or utilize an extra focused cleaner.
Ultimately, rinse the location extensively after cleaning. This step prevents any deposit from staying on the concrete, leaving it clean and looking fresh.
Best Practices for Plastic Home Siding
Plastic home siding is a popular selection for house owners as a result of its resilience and low maintenance needs. Nonetheless, to maintain it looking its finest, you'll need to pressure laundry it regularly.
Begin by preparing the location-- get rid of any furniture, plants, or obstacles near your home. Next off, choose a pressure washing machine with a nozzle that provides a large spray; generally, a 25-degree nozzle functions well.
Prior to you begin, check a small area to guarantee your setups will not damage the home siding. Maintain the stress below 2000 PSI to stay clear of any type of damages or cracks. Begin with the bottom and work your way up, washing in sections to stop streaks.
Use a cleaning agent especially formulated for plastic house siding to help get rid of dust and mold and mildew. Apply it with your stress washing machine or a pump sprayer, enabling it to sit for about 10 minutes.
Afterward, wash completely from the top down, ensuring all cleaning agent is eliminated. Ultimately, examine the house siding for any missed out on areas or stubborn spots that may need extra focus.
Normal maintenance will certainly keep your plastic home siding looking fresh and expand its life-span, making it a worthwhile financial investment for your home.
